Hence, Pegasus, yet another design concept that tries to improve the lives of the wheelchair-bound. In addition to functioning as an everyday wheelchair, the Pegasus allows for some degree of vertical movement, giving the user, hopefully, a greater sense of mobility. Simple, everyday things like going to the market can be made easier; items once out of reach are now within, etc. I like the idea.
